在旧版本的Java 6中,Oracle为其JDK提供了 tar.gz
发行版,可以在用户主目录中解压缩并运行,而无需安装到系统文件夹 . 但是,最新版本的Java不再以 tar.gz
格式分发,以便下载 . Does anyone know how to install the bin distribution in user folder without root privilege?
我试图提取bin文件,但它不可用,因为大多数jar文件是以某种奇怪的格式(.pack)加密(或打包)的,例如, rt.pack
而不是 rt.jar
. 我也尝试在rpm命令行中使用 --prefix
,但它需要root权限 . 他们似乎无法在用户主目录中安装java .
1 回答
Here它说:
它看起来很简单,它只是说给予执行权限并执行bin文件 .